来源:小编 更新:2024-11-16 09:45:45
用手机看
Unity作为一款全球知名的游戏开发引擎,凭借其强大的功能和易用性,吸引了无数开发者。本文将为您介绍Unity游戏开发的入门指南,帮助您快速上手。
Unity是由Unity Technologies开发的一款跨平台游戏开发引擎,支持2D和3D游戏开发。它提供了丰富的工具和功能,如实时光照、物理引擎、动画系统和脚本编程等,使得开发者可以轻松地构建各种类型的游戏。
1. 下载Unity Hub:首先,您需要下载Unity Hub,这是一个用于安装和管理Unity版本的软件。
2. 安装Unity版本:在Unity Hub中,选择合适的Unity版本进行安装。建议选择最新版本,以获取最新的功能和优化。
3. 创建新项目:安装完成后,打开Unity Hub,点击“新建项目”按钮,选择项目模板和目标平台,创建一个新的Unity项目。
1. 场景编辑器:Unity的场景编辑器是您创建游戏世界的地方。在这里,您可以放置物体、设置场景属性、调整光照等。
2. 资产管理器:Unity的资产管理器用于管理项目中的所有资源,如3D模型、纹理、音频等。
3. 组件系统:Unity的组件系统是游戏对象的核心。每个游戏对象都由多个组件组成,如Transform、Rigidbody、Collider等。
4. 脚本编程:Unity使用C作为脚本语言。您可以通过编写脚本来实现游戏逻辑、控制游戏对象等。
以下是一个简单的Unity游戏开发实例,帮助您快速了解Unity的基本操作。
1. 创建游戏场景
在场景编辑器中,放置一个Cube(立方体)作为游戏对象。
2. 添加脚本
创建一个新的C脚本,命名为“MoveCube”,并将它附加到Cube对象上。
3. 编写脚本
```csharp
using UnityEngine;
public class MoveCube : MonoBehaviour
public float speed = 5.0f;
void update()
{
float horizontal = Input.GetAxis(